Masala #1NT6IZD7OU

Xotira 32 MB Vaqt 1000 ms Qiyinchiligi 1 %
14

  

Eng katta sovg'a

Bir kuni Asilxon telefonini yoqganda, internet yo'qligini ko'rib juda xafa bo'ldi, zerikkandan telefonining uyoq-buyog'ini titkilab kalendar o'ynini ko'rib qoldi. Shu payt u do'sti Abubakrning tug'ilgan kuniga oz vaqt qolganligini esladi va unga sovg'a tayyorlamoqchi edi. Tug'ilgan kunga esa \(t\) kun qolgan edi. U o'rtog'iga eng katta sovg'ani bermoqchi bo'ldi, lekin sovg'alar soni shunchalik ko'p ediki, u sovg'alar sonini aniqlay olmadi va Asilxon har bir sovg'aning o'lchamini so'radi. Har bir sovg'aning 1sm kubi \(k\) so'm turadi. Asilxon maktabda o'qir edi va u ishlamasdii. Shu sabab u ota-onasi bergan pulni yig'a boshladi. Unga har kuni \(n\) so'm berishar edi. Asilxonga do'sti uchun eng katta sovg'ani olishiga qancha kun kerak bo'ladi? 


Kiruvchi ma'lumotlar:

Birinchi qatorda 3 ta son \(t, n, k\) - mos ravishda tug'ilgan kungacha qolgan vaqt, ota-onasi har kuni beradigan pul miqdori va  1 sm kub sovg'aning narxi kiritiladi.

Keyingi qatorlarning har birida 3 tadan butun son - \(h, a, b\) sovg'a o'lchamlari kiritiladi. (Eslatma! Qatorlar soni aniq emas hamda \(10^6\) dan oshmaydi)

\(0 < t < 365\)

\(1000  \le n \le 15000\)

\(50 \le k \le 150\)

\(1 \le h, a, b \le 150\)


Chiquvchi ma'lumotlar:

Minimum kunlar sonini chop eting. Agar tug'ilgan kungacha sovg'ani sotib olgani puli yetmasa "-1"ni chop eting.


Misollar
# input.txt output.txt
1
5 2000 50
1 1 1
2 1 1
1 2 1
4 5 4
2
2
1 1500 150
7 7 7
9 9 9
1 1 1
5 5 5
-1
Izoh:

by Asilxon

Yechimini yuborish
Bu amalni bajarish uchun tizimga kiring, agar profilingiz bo'lmasa istalgan payt ro'yxatdan o'tishingiz mumkin